Across TCGA patient cohorts, TAZ RNA expression is significantly associated with the protein abundance of many other proteins, with 9,830 significant associations in total. LSCC shows the largest number of these associations.

The most reproducible TAZ-associated proteins across cancer lineages are THOC2, HTATSF1, and SLC25A5. Each is linked with TAZ in more than 5 cancer types. Because this analysis shows association rather than direction, both TAZ-to-partner and partner-to-TAZ results are reported.

Each partner links to its own Q-omics profile. The scatter plot shows the strongest example, TAZ versus THOC2 in BRCA, with a Pearson correlation of 0.29.
